Graduation Requirements
Successful completion of all course
requirements and the minimum number of credit hours for the specific
certificate; minimum overall grade point average of 2.0 in the courses required
for the certificate; at least 50 percent of the certificate hours must be
completed at Moraine Valley; submission of graduation petition to the Records Office by
published deadlines. (See college catalog
for details.)
